Overview

A dispensing oven is a critical piece of equipment in modern manufacturing, particularly in industries requiring precise curing of adhesives, coatings, and other dispensed materials. These ovens are designed to provide controlled heating environments that ensure materials achieve optimal properties. Unlike conventional ovens, dispensing ovens offer specialized features such as programmable temperature profiles and uniform heat distribution. This makes them indispensable in electronics assembly, automotive component manufacturing, and aerospace applications where material performance is paramount.

Structure and Working Principle

Dispensing ovens typically consist of an insulated chamber, heating elements, a control system, and sometimes a conveyor belt for continuous processing. The heating elements are strategically placed to ensure even temperature distribution throughout the chamber. The working principle involves raising the temperature of dispensed materials to a specific range where chemical reactions occur, creating durable bonds or coatings. Modern models often incorporate advanced features like PID temperature control and data logging for process verification.

Key Features

Precision temperature control is perhaps the most critical feature, with many models capable of maintaining temperatures within ±1°C of the set point. Uniform heat distribution prevents hot spots that could compromise material properties. Energy efficiency has become increasingly important, with many manufacturers incorporating insulation improvements and heat recovery systems. Programmable controllers allow for multi-stage curing profiles, accommodating different materials and process requirements.

Application Areas

In electronics manufacturing, dispensing ovens cure adhesives used in PCB assembly and component attachment. The automotive industry uses them for curing structural adhesives in body panels and interior components. The aerospace sector relies on these ovens for bonding composite materials and curing high-performance coatings. Medical device manufacturers use them for sterilizable adhesives in equipment assembly.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ance includes checking heating elements, calibrating temperature sensors, and cleaning air circulation systems. Proper ventilation is crucial to remove any volatile compounds released during curing. Safety precautions include installing temperature limit switches to prevent overheating and ensuring proper electrical grounding. Operators should be trained in emergency shutdown procedures and proper loading techniques to maintain air flow.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ring dispensing ovens, consider your production volume, material requirements, and available space. Bench-top models suit small batches, while conveyorized systems enable continuous production. Evaluate energy efficiency ratings and total cost of ownership, not just purchase price. Consider after-sales support, including calibration services and spare parts availability. Request references from manufacturers to verify performance in similar applications.
